Executive Summary: Your Elevator Pitch

That which you’ve done is started up. The executive statement is one of the most essential parts of your business plan. It should give a short but powerful explanation of your trucking business. It’s necessary to add these:
Company Overview
Briefly introduce your trucking company, highlighting its mission, vision, and values.
Market Opportunity
Discuss the current state of the trucking industry and the opportunities it presents.
Business Goals
Outline your short- and long-term objectives, showing that you are committed to improvement and growth.
Company Description: Paint a Vivid Picture
Show off the qualities that make you unique. Here is where you go into more detail about your trucking company:
Company History
Tell the story of how your company started, highlighting any critical landmarks and the way.
Legal Structure
Describe the legal structure of your business, including whether it is organized as a sole proprietorship, an LLC, or a corporation.
Services Offered
List your business’s services, such as long-distance transportation and transportation solutions.
Market Analysis: Understanding Your Niche

Get to know both your customers and your rivals. You must demonstrate your in-depth expertise in your market to achieve a higher ranking on Google than your competition.
Industry Overview
Provide a comprehensive trucking industry analysis, including key trends and challenges.
Competitive Analysis
Identify your main competitors and analyze their strengths and weaknesses.
Target Audience
Define your ideal customers and illustrate how your services meet their specific needs.
Marketing and Sales Strategies: Driving Growth
Show that you know how to get new clients and keep the ones you already have. You must be able to use effective sales and marketing strategies for your trucking company to be successful:
Marketing Plan
Detail your marketing efforts, including digital marketing, social media, and offline strategies.
Sales Strategy
Describe your sales process and how you plan to attract and retain clients.
Pricing Strategy
Explain your pricing model, highlighting competitive advantages.
Operations and Management: Ensuring Efficiency
Show that you have what it takes to keep a well-oiled machine going. In the trucking industry, having efficient operations is necessary:
Fleet Management
Describe your fleet, its maintenance schedule, and how you ensure safety and compliance.
Logistics and Route Planning
Explain your approach to optimizing routes and deliveries.
Team Structure
Introduce your management team and discuss what they do and how they do it.
Financial Projections: Building a Strong Foundation
Learn more about money-related things. When you make your financial plans, they should show both stability and development potential:
Income Statements
Give detailed income estimates, including your expected revenue, costs, and profit margin.
Cash Flow Analysis
Highlight your cash flow management strategies.
Funding Requirements
Specify any funding needed and how you plan to secure it.
